How much do sales intern j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 1, 2026, the average hourly pay for sales intern in the United States is $18.84,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$19.47 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What Does a Sales Intern Do?

A sales intern assists sales professionals by performing entry-level duties. If they are interning for a company that does inside sales, they may do cold calls, email outreach campaigns, or online video calls to reach prospective customers. Sales interns are frequently hired as part of marketing teams and by advertising agencies. They are expected to work as part of a team while earning valuable career experience and learning job sk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Sales Int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sales Intern, you typically need strong communication skills, a basic understanding of sales principles, and enrollment in or completion of a relevant degree program. Familiarity with CRM software like Salesforce and proficiency in productivity tools such as Microsoft Office are often expected. Initiative, adaptability, and a willingness to learn set standout interns apart in dynamic sales environments. These skills and qualities are crucial for building client relationships, supporting sales teams, and developing foundational expertise for future career growth.

What are some common challenges faced by Sales Interns during their internship?

Sales Interns often encounter challenges such as quickly learning about the company's products or services, adapting to fast-paced environments, and handling initial rejections from potential clients. Additionally, they may need to balance administrative tasks with active sales outreach, all while building effective communication skills. These challenges are valuable learning experiences that help interns develop resilience, adaptability, and a deeper understanding of the sales process.

What is the difference between Sales Intern vs Sales Associate?

AspectSales InternSales Associate
Required CredentialsHigh school diploma or ongoing college educationHigh school diploma; some roles prefer college coursework
Work EnvironmentInternship setting, often in training or development phaseCustomer-facing retail or office environment
Employer & Industry UsageInternships are common in retail, tech, and sales companies for trainingRetail stores, tele sales, and direct sales roles

Sales Interns typically are students gaining experience and may have fewer responsibilities, while Sales Associates are usually responsible for direct customer interactions and sales. Both roles often require similar credentials but differ mainly in experience level and job responsibilities.
